When you call to discuss a gas fireplace installation, several factors will shape the final number. The biggest variables include whether you are installing a new unit in a blank wall, replacing an existing fireplace, or needing extensive gas line and venting work to bring the space up to code. Choosing between a simple insert or a custom-built hearth with masonry or stone finishes also impacts labor time.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.
When your gas fireplace fails to turn on, makes unusual noises, or has soot buildup, it is time for a repair. We troubleshoot the ignition system, gas lines, and venting to find the source of the problem. Sometimes a simple cleaning of the sensors is all it takes; other times, a part needs replacement. Addressing these issues early prevents minor mechanical failures from turning into larger safety hazards.
Many homeowners ignore their fireplace during the summer, but this is actually the best time to schedule an installation. Since demand is lower, you will likely find more flexibility in scheduling crews. You can get the project finished and out of the way, ensuring your home is ready to go the moment the first chilly breeze arrives.

A properly maintained gas fireplace insert in Irvine can last for many years, typically 15-20 years or more. Regular professional servicing is essential for ensuring its longevity and efficient operation. This includes annual inspections and cleaning. Keep your Irvine fireplace running smoothly.
